== Function ==
 +
[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/NFSB_ECOLI NFSB_ECOLI] Reduction of a variety of nitroaromatic compounds using NADH (and to lesser extent NADPH) as source of reducing equivalents; two electrons are transferred. Capable of reducing nitrofurazone, quinones and the anti-tumor agent CB1954 (5-(aziridin-1-yl)-2,4-dinitrobenzamide). The reduction of CB1954 results in the generation of cytotoxic species.<ref>PMID:15684426</ref>
